Synopsis (Goodreads):
Some things are so worth waiting for. Like the moment when Jessica Ward "accidentally" bumps into Bobby Ray Smith and shows him just how far she's come since high school. Back then, Jess's gangly limbs and bruised heart turn to jelly any time Smitty's "all the better to ravish you with" body came near her. So, some things haven't changed. Except now Jess is a success on her own terms. And she can enjoy a romp-or twenty-with a big, bad wolf and walk away. Easy.

The sexy, polished CEO who hires Smitty's security firm might be a million miles from the loveable geek he knew, but her kiss, her touch, is every bit as hot as he imagined. Jess was never the kind to ask for help, and she doesn't want it now, not even with someone targeting her Pack. But Smitty's not going to turn tail and run. Not before proving that their sheet-scorching animal lust is only the start of something even wilder…
Thoughts on The Beast in Him: OH MAN. Whenever I dive back into this series I'm HEARTILY reminded of how much I adore it and the crazy, bloodthirsty characters who populate this world. It makes me laugh HARD and I always want MOAR once I get to the end. (Nobody fret! I have another waiting on my Kindle, so I'm set, y'all!)

Jessie Ann's desire to act aloof around Smitty was HILARIOUS to watch. I loved how her dogs had her back and how they were willing to do whatever needed to be done to help her out. By that same token, Smitty's family, his friends, his willingness to unsheath his claws whenever he was feeling antsy left me giggling.

I just LIKE how ready and able these shifters are to smack each other around. There's something about a little bloodshed to liven up a gathering, isn't there?

As always, the characters are hilarious, the sex is smokin' (those Smith boys sure know how to bring it, don't they?), and the various situations they find themselves in kept me entertained. I love this series hard and I'm so SO happy I have the next book to pounce on.
